70% of the energy used in the residential and commercial/institutional buildings sector is used for heating. Canada also has a very large potential for solar energy use and it has excellent solar resources. Since 2007, there are an estimated 544,000 m2 of solar collectors operating in Canada. They are primarily unglazed plastic collectors for pool heating (71%) and unglazed perforated solar air collectors for commercial building air heating (26%), delivering about 627,000 GJ of energy and displacing 38,000 tonnes of CO2 annually. building Canada leads the world in solar air collector development and commercialization. CanmetENERGY is moving the development of solar thermal technologies forward primarily in the areas of:

- Low temperature (<60°C) heating applications for residential, commercial, and industrial applications where there is large near- to medium-term market potential
- Supporting new product development and testing, standards development, technology assessments, market research, and new technology demonstrations and performance monitoring in cooperation with industry, research organizations, and other government and funding program partners
- Providing technical support to ecoENERGY for Renewable Heat program, which provides financial incentives for solar water and air heating systems
- Supporting Canada’s National Solar Test Facility in Mississauga, Ontario, which provides solar equipment testing and certification services year-round with the help of a 200 kW indoor solar simulator
- Determining the feasibility of concentrating solar thermal power generation for locations in Western Canada where there is a high direct-beam solar resource in the summer (similar to southern Spain)
